Sophie Turner Profile

Sophie Turner is an English actress who made her acting debut as Sansa Stark in the HBO epic fantasy television series Game of Thrones (2011–2019). Turner appeared in the 2013 British drama television film “The Thirteenth Tale” and made her feature film debut in the psychological thriller “Another Me” (2013). She also appeared in the action comedy “Barely Lethal” (2015) and portrayed a young Jean Grey / Phoenix in the “X-Men” film series (2016–2019).

Sophie Turner Husband/ Joe Jonas

Turner started dating American singer Joe Jonas in 2016. They got engaged in October 2017 and were married on May 1, 2019, in Las Vegas, Nevada. As of May 2019, the couple lived in New York City. They had a second wedding ceremony in Carpentras, France, on June 29, 2019. Turner inspired the song “Hesitate,” which Jonas wrote as a love letter to her for the Jonas Brothers’ reunion album, Happiness Begins.

Sophie Turner Divorce

In early September 2023, Jonas filed for divorce from Turner in Miami, Florida. Both Turner and Jonas confirmed on Instagram that this decision was mutual. Later that month, Turner sued Jonas to allow their daughters, born in the United States, to return to England. The former couple had registered England as their permanent residence in April of the same year. In October, Jonas and Turner reached a temporary custody agreement.

Sophie Turner Dark Phoenix

Turner played the lead role of Jean Grey in the 2019 superhero film Dark Phoenix. This was Turner’s third time portraying the character, following X-Men: Apocalypse (2016) and a brief cameo in X-Men: Days of Future Past (2014).

In Dark Phoenix, Jean Grey absorbs a powerful cosmic force that transforms her into the Dark Phoenix, a nearly unstoppable mutant with immense telekinetic and telepathic abilities. The film explores Jean’s struggle to control this newfound power, while the X-Men grapple with the decision of whether to save their friend or protect the world from her.

Sophie Turner Joan

Turner stars as Joan Hannington in the upcoming British crime drama television series “Joan”. The character Joan Hannington is based on a real-life figure known as “the Godmother” in the British criminal underworld. The series is set to premiere on October 2nd, 2024, on The CW.
